Amazon Linux 2 Security Advisory: ALAS2-2026-3192
Advisory Released Date: 2026-03-19
Advisory Updated Date: 2026-03-19
A heap buffer overflow vulnerability has been identified in thesmooth2() in cmsgamma.c in lcms2-2.16 which allows a remote attacker to cause a denial of service. NOTE: the Supplier disputes this because "this is not exploitable as this function is never called on normal color management, is there only as a helper for low-level programming and investigation." (CVE-2025-29070)
